On Monday 27 September 2010 11:47:31 milan radulovic wrote:
> I would like to inform that I succeeded to build the cross compiler for
> MIPS architecture R4K, without Thread local storage support (or threads
> support).
Ah, thread-less builds are not something I test very often (if at all)...
> First of all, I took Arnaud's advice to install the necessary patch
> this is gcc's PR/41818:
> http://gcc.gnu.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=41818
> I added it in /opt/crosstool-ng-me/lib/ct-ng-1.8.0/patches/gcc/ in each
> directory
Would you care to send a patch to crosstool-NG that adds that gcc patch?
> Please, change thread implementation to none, set architecture to mips2,
> and do not forget to excluded DUMA and GDB from Debug facilities option
> in menuconfig since it is impossible to build cross compiler without
> thread support if the DUMA and GDB are not switched off.
Odd. There is no sane reason we could not debug non-threaded apps, so it
should be possible to build a gdb that can do it... :-/
